Longistics chairman named to UNC Global Research Institute board

Longistics, a Research Triangle Park, N.C.-based full-service provider of global logistics solutions, has announced that Duane Long, chairman, has been appointed to the UNC Global Research Institute advisory board. The GRI is a center for applied research on the international issues facing North Carolina and the United States.

Scholars at the institute work on projects related to a designated theme with the hope of producing and disseminating new knowledge that contributes to policy debates regarding international issues. As an advisory board member, Long will provide GRI guidance and oversight on the institute’s overall strategy.
